Transaction 345b62368e72707372ebeea81900cec0b0a567b7517d9be90c5bb5ea7e1021c9
1 Input
1 Output
-
345b62368e72707372ebeea81900cec0b0a567b7517d9be90c5bb5ea7e1021c9:0
- value
- 2639821
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d43997a743c93bd8cb84f5fe876bb5c49888cdd1 OP_EQUAL
- address
- 3M3AAoSwHn84KBaMfsMs2pC4bWjuD29TuZ